[Auszug] Enigmatic bursts of γ-rays from cosmic sources are detected about once a day from every direction on the sky. During their brief duration, typically between 10-2 and 103 seconds, these bursts often have the brightest γ-ray intensities ever seen. Now, after almost three decades of ...
